Rankle

(1):
(v. t.) To cause to fester; to make sore; to inflame.
(2):
(a.) To become, or be, rank; to grow rank or strong; to be inflamed; to fester; - used literally and figuratively.
(3):
(a.) To produce a festering or inflamed effect; to cause a sore; - used literally and figuratively; as, a splinter rankles in the flesh; the words rankled in his bosom.
